Judgment text as reported

GHULAM MURTAZA SHEIKH VS The CHIEF MINISTER, SINDH Inquiry proceedings---No opportunity provided to accused official to cross-examine witnesses---Effect---Violation of principles of natural justice and due process of law---Senior Superintendent Prison and Deputy Superintendent Jail ('the petitioners')---Penalty of reduction to lower post for 5 years and dismissal from service respectively---Legality---In the case in hand, admittedly 20 witnesses were examined who deposed against the petitioners but the inquiry officer failed to provide any opportunity to the petitioners to conduct cross-examination of such witnesses to discredit their statement or testimony---Neither the inquiry report depicted that the statements of the alleged 20 witnesses were recorded in presence of petitioners nor any right of cross-examination was provided to them---No evidence which is accusatorial to the opposite party would be admissible unless such party is afforded an evenhanded opportunity of skimming its exactitudes by cross-examination---Right of proper defence and cross-examination of witnesses by the accused is a vested right---In the present case role of inquiry officer was to sift the grain from the chaff and actually establish that the petitioners violated their assigned duties which could only be proved through evidence and if the opportunity of cross-examination was afforded to the petitioners as their defence to disprove the allegations raised against them---Inquiry officer in the present case did not adhere to the principle of natural justice and due process of law, which destroyed the whole substratum of inquiry and the case of misconduct made out by the department against the petitioners---Petitions were converted into appeals and allowed, consequently the penalty of reduction to lower post awarded to Senior Superintendent Prison by the Original and Appellate Authority, and enhanced by the Tribunal from 3 years to 5 years was set aside, and he was restored to his original position with back benefits; whereas the punishment awarded to Deputy Superintendent Jail by the Original and Appellate Authority and conversion of his compulsory retirement into dismissal from service by the Tribunal was also set aside and he was reinstated in service with back benefits.
